Форум программистов, компьютерный форум CyberForum.ru
Наши страницы

массивы - C++

Войти
Регистрация
Восстановить пароль
Другие темы раздела
C++ Шифрование http://www.cyberforum.ru/cpp-beginners/thread208638.html
я написал код шифрования #include <iostream> #include <fstream> #include <string> using namespace std; main() { //~ ifstream cin("input.txt"); //~ ofstream cout("output.txt"); ...
C++ Структуры. Функции Описать тип struct Interval, задающий замкнутый интервал на действительной оси. Реализовать в виде отдельных функций следующие операции над интервалами: а) пересечение, б) интервальная... http://www.cyberforum.ru/cpp-beginners/thread208635.html
C++ матрица
В заданной целочисленной матрице найти количество ее столбцов, элементы которых упорядочены по убыванию. на СИ. помогите кто может)))
C++ массив
Дан числовой массив размера N. Наименьший из элементов массива поместить на первое место в массиве, наименьший из оставшихся — на последнее место, следующий по величине — на второе...
C++ С помощью одномерного массива найти максимум из отрицательных элементов http://www.cyberforum.ru/cpp-beginners/thread208626.html
С помощью одномерного массива найти максимум из отрицательных элементов
C++ Получить бит числа Необходимо получить значение бита числа double. Такой код: bool getBit(double * d, int bit){ unsigned mask=1<<bit; bool res; if (bit >32) res=(*((unsigned *)d+1))&mask; else... подробнее

Показать сообщение отдельно
fasked
Эксперт С++
4942 / 2522 / 180
Регистрация: 07.10.2009
Сообщений: 4,311
Записей в блоге: 1
11.12.2010, 20:02
C
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
#include <stdio.h>
#include <stdlib.h>
 
#define ROWS 5
#define COLS 5
 
int main()
{
        int i = 0;
        int j = 0;
 
        int buf = 0;
 
        int min = 0;
        int max = 0;
 
        int mincol = 0;
        int maxcol = 0;
 
        int matrix[ROWS][COLS];
 
        for(i = 0; i < ROWS; ++i) {
                for(j = 0; j < COLS; ++j)
                        matrix[i][j] = rand() % 99;
        }
 
        for(i = 0; i < ROWS; ++i) {
                for(j = 0; j < COLS; ++j)
                        printf("%2d ", matrix[i][j]);
 
                printf("\n");
        }
 
        min = matrix[0][0];
        max = matrix[0][0];
 
        for(i = 0; i < ROWS; ++i) {
                for(j = 0; j < COLS; ++j) {
                        if(max < matrix[i][j]) {
                                max = matrix[i][j];
                                maxcol = j;
                        }
                        if(min > matrix[i][j]) {
                                min = matrix[i][j];
                                mincol = j;
                        }
                }
        }
 
        if(mincol != maxcol) {
                for(i = 0; i < ROWS; ++i) {
                        buf = matrix[i][mincol];
                        matrix[i][mincol] = matrix[i][maxcol];
                        matrix[i][maxcol] = buf;
                }
        }
 
        printf("\n");
        for(i = 0; i < ROWS; ++i) {
                for(j = 0; j < COLS; ++j)
                        printf("%2d ", matrix[i][j]);
 
                printf("\n");
        }
 
        return 0;
}
1
 
К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in® Version 3.8.9
Copyright ©2000 - 2017, vBulletin Solutions, Inc.
Рейтинг@Mail.ru